College roundup: Gonzaga uses four-run eighth to sneak past host San Diego for 7-6 WCC baseball victory

Sam Brown drew a bases-loaded walk to cap a four-run rally in the eighth inning and the visiting Gonzaga Bulldogs held on for a 7-6 West Coast Conference baseball victory over San Diego.

Taylor Jones had three hits, including a home run, and drove in three runs for GU (32-16, 17-8). The Toreros (26-28, 12-13) host the Zags again at 6 p.m. Friday.

McNeese St. 10, WSU 2: Kaleb Fontenot struck out six and scattered three hits over seven innings as the visiting Cowboys pounced on the Cougars for four early runs held tight for a nonconference victory. Stefan Van Horne doubled and scored a run for WSU, which continue the series with the Cowboys with a doubleheader of seven-inning games starting at 2 p.m. Friday.

Coaching hires

  • Gonzaga announced the hiring of Diane Nelson as head volleyball coach, making her the first GU alum to hold the position. Nelson joined the Bulldogs staff in 2011 and in the past two seasons has helped guide the team to its first back-to-back winning seasons since 1989-90. Nelson played at Zags from 1995-98 and is 11th on GU’s career kills list with 1,094.
  • Washington State announced the hiring of Dustin White as head men’s golf coach, replacing Garrett Clegg, who left after five seasons to take the same position at Utah. White, a 2003 WSU graduate and three-time All-Pac-10 selection, was hired as an assistant coach in 2014.
